And I do, with the like advice of my said Executive Council, proclaim and declare that such of the said provisions as are contained in the sections of the said last mentioned Ordinance, specified in the first column of the second Schedule hereto, shall extend to the said Township, and be applicable to the Municipality hereby created, with and subject to the respective modifications contained herein, and in the second column of the said second Schedule hereto. And I hereby, with the advice of my said Executive Council, proclaim and declare that the boundaries of the Municipality hereby created shall be those specified in the third Schedule hereto. And I hereby, with the advice of my said Executive Council, declare that the said Municipality hereby created shall consist of one Ward with eight Councillors, and that the boundaries of the said Ward shall be those defined in the third Schedule hereto.
FIRST SCHEDULE.
The Sections of the "Otago Municipal Corporations Ordinance 1865," containing the provisions of the said Ordinance, extended to and applicable within the Incorporated Town of Invercargill, that is to say, Sections numbered 6 to 11, both inclusive; Sections numbered 13 to 27, both inclusive; Sections numbered 29 to 97, both inclusive; Sections numbered 99 to 113, both inclusive, and Sections numbered 116 and 122 respectively.
SECOND SCHEDULE.
Sections of the "Otago Municipal Corporations Ordinance 1865," applicable to the Incorporated Town of Invercargill, with respective modifications set opposite the numbers of the Sections.
| NUMBERS OF SECTIONS. | MODIFICATIONS. |
|---|---|
| Section Five | The style shall be "The Corporation of the Town of Invercargill," instead of "The Corporation of the City of Dunedin." |
| Section Twenty-eight | Instead of the words "City of Dunedin," in this Section, the words "the Incorporated Town of Invercargill." |
| Section Ninety-eight | Instead of the words "one hundred thousand pounds" in this Section, the words "ten thousand pounds." |
THIRD SCHEDULE.
Boundaries of the Incorporated Town of Invercargill, as delineated on the Record Maps of the said Town, deposited in the Survey Office in Dunedin, in the said Province.
Comprise all that area in the Province of Otago, containing by admeasurement eight hundred (800) acres, more or less, being the Town of Invercargill: bounded towards the north by Block I, Invercargill Survey District, 8550 links; towards the east by Block I aforesaid, 11300 links; towards the south by Block III, Invercargill Survey District, 5200 links; and towards the west by Invercargill Harbor, 14000 links, be all the aforesaid linkages more or less.
Given under my hand, and issued under the Public Seal of the Province of Otago, at Dunedin, this twenty-eighth day of June, one thousand eight hundred and seventy-one.
(L.S.) J. MACANDREW,
Superintendent.
By His Honor's command,
D. REID, Provincial Secretary.
MUNICIPAL CORPORATION OF
INVERCARGILL
Appointment of Henry Ellis Osborne to prepare the Citizens' Roll for the Incorporated Town of Invercargill.
WHEREAS the Town of Invercargill was, by Proclamation dated the twenty-eighth day of June current, and published in the Otago Government Gazette, No. 741, incorporated by the name of the "Corporation of the Town of Invercargill," and certain provisions of the "Otago Municipal Corporations Ordinance 1865" were by such Proclamation extended to and declared applicable to and within the municipality thereby created: And whereas by the 117th section of the said Otago Municipal Corporations Ordinance 1865," it is amongst other things enacted that for the purposes of the first elections under the said Ordinance of Mayor, Councillors, and Auditors for any town or place to which the provisions of the said Ordinance, or any of them, should be extended as therein provided, the Superintendent of Otago for the time being "should appoint some fit and proper person to prepare the Citizens' Roll for such town and places, the expense of which should be borne and paid by the Council of the town or place erected thereunder, for which any such Citizens' Roll should be prepared: And whereas Henry Ellis Osborne, of Invercargill, has been represented to me to be a fit and proper person to prepare the Citizens' Roll for the said incorporated Town of Invercargill: Now therefore I, James Macandrew, Superintendent of the Province of Otago, in exercise of the powers vested in me by the said "Otago Municipal Corporations Ordinance 1865," do nominate and appoint the said
